Factors are the numbers that divide any given number evenly without remainder. In daily life, we use factors for tasks like sharing the items equally, arranging things, etc. In this topic, we will learn about the factors of 921, how they are used in real life, and the tips to learn them quickly.
The numbers that divide 921 evenly are known as factors of 921. A factor of 921 is a number that divides the number without remainder. The factors of 921 are 1, 3, 307, and 921.
Negative factors of 921: -1, -3, -307, and -921.
Prime factors of 921: 3 and 307.
Prime factorization of 921: 3 × 307.
The sum of factors of 921: 1 + 3 + 307 + 921 = 1232
Factors can be found using different methods. Mentioned below are some commonly used methods:
To find factors using multiplication, we need to identify the pairs of numbers that are multiplied to give 921. Identifying the numbers which are multiplied to get the number 921 is the multiplication method.
Step 1: Multiply 921 by 1, 921 × 1 = 921.
Step 2: Check for other numbers that give 921 after multiplying
3 × 307 = 921
Therefore, the positive factor pairs of 921 are: (1, 921) and (3, 307). All these factor pairs result in 921. For every positive factor, there is a negative factor.
Dividing the given numbers with the whole numbers until the remainder becomes zero and listing out the numbers which result as whole numbers as factors. Factors can be calculated by following a simple division method -
Step 1: Divide 921 by 1, 921 ÷ 1 = 921.
Step 2: Continue dividing 921 by the numbers until the remainder becomes 0.
921 ÷ 1 = 921
921 ÷ 3 = 307
Therefore, the factors of 921 are: 1, 3, 307, and 921.
The factors can be found by dividing it with prime numbers. We can find the prime factors using the following methods:
Using Prime Factorization: In this process, prime factors of 921 divide the number to break it down in the multiplication form of prime factors till the remainder becomes 1.
921 ÷ 3 = 307
307 is a prime number and cannot be divided further. The prime factors of 921 are 3 and 307. The prime factorization of 921 is: 3 × 307.
The factor tree is the graphical representation of breaking down any number into prime factors. The following step shows -
Step 1: Firstly, 921 is divided by 3 to get 307. 307 is a prime number, which cannot be divided anymore. So, the prime factorization of 921 is: 3 × 307.

A group of 3 hikers found 921 stones. How many stones will each hiker carry if divided equally?
Each hiker will carry 307 stones.
To divide the stones equally, we need to divide the total stones by the number of hikers.
921/3 = 307
A rectangular garden has a length of 3 meters and a total area of 921 square meters. Find the width?
307 meters.
To find the width of the garden, we use the formula,
Area = length × width
921 = 3 × width
To find the value of width, we need to shift 3 to the left side.
921/3 = width
Width = 307.
There are 307 boxes and 921 apples. How many apples will be in each box?
Each box will have 3 apples.
To find the apples in each box, divide the total apples by the boxes.
921/307 = 3
In a team of 921 players, they are grouped into 3 squads. How many players are there in each squad?
There are 307 players in each squad.
Dividing the players by the total squads, we will get the number of players in each squad.
921/3 = 307
921 books need to be arranged in 3 shelves. How many books will go on each shelf?
Each of the shelves has 307 books.
Divide total books by shelves.
921/3 = 307
